ToggleUnderstanding Off-Page SEO
Off-page SEO focuses on activities that occur outside of your website but still impact its ranking on search engines. This includes social media marketing, guest blogging, and, most importantly, building quality backlinks. By cultivating a strong backlink profile, you can improve your site’s authority in the eyes of search engines, leading to higher rankings and increased traffic.
Step-by-Step Guide to Link Building
Week 1: Establishing a Foundation
-
Citation Backlinks: Start your link-building journey by creating citation profiles. These are essential for local SEO and consist of your business name, address, and phone number on various directories. Platforms like Yelp or Google My Business help establish your presence in local searches.
-
Social Media Profiles: Create social media accounts for your business across popular platforms like Facebook, Twitter, and Pinterest. These profiles not only generate backlinks but also enhance brand visibility and trust among users.
-
Web 2.0 Properties: Utilize platforms like Blogger and WordPress to create blogs related to your niche. Post engaging content that describes your business without including links initially. After a few days, once Google indexes your content, return to add links that lead back to your main site. This gradual approach prevents your site from appearing spammy.
Week 2: Expanding Your Reach
-
Guest Blogging: Focus on writing guest posts for related websites. This strategy not only helps you gain backlinks but also drives targeted traffic from readers interested in your niche. Aim to collaborate with sites that complement rather than directly compete with yours.
-
Social Media Signals: Share your content on your established social media profiles. Consider using services to boost your shares, as increased visibility can improve your site’s credibility. Remember that people tend to trust brands that are active on social media.
-
Enhanced Web 2.0 Strategy: Create additional web 2.0 profiles and publish more unique content. Similar to your previous efforts, wait for a few days for Google to index this new content before revisiting to add backlinks.
Week 3: Sustaining Momentum
-
Continued Guest Posting: Aim for more guest blogging opportunities. Engaging with three additional industry-relevant sites can significantly bolster your link-building efforts.
-
Reinforce Social Media Engagement: Maintain your social media sharing routine. Consistently posting and promoting your content reinforces its value, making it more likely to be shared within and outside your network.
-
Implementing Private Blog Networks (PBNs): If you’re comfortable, consider setting up a PBN. Ensure that the blogs within this network come from different IP addresses to prevent any negative scrutiny from Google. Caution is advised here; while PBNs can be effective, they also come with risks.
-
Leveraging Quality Content: Lastly, ensure that your content remains high-quality and relevant. This is key to both attracting backlinks and engaging visitors.
